Agri drones, also known as agricultural drones, are unmanned aerial vehicles revolutionizing modern farming practices. These drones are equipped with various technologies that help farmers monitor, manage, and optimize their agricultural operations.
Agri drones offer numerous benefits to the agricultural sector. They enable farmers to monitor crop health, identify pests and diseases, assess plant nutrition levels, and optimize irrigation practices, all from the sky.
By using agri drones, farmers can cover large areas of farmland quickly and efficiently, saving time and resources compared to traditional manual methods. Drones equipped with advanced sensors can collect vast amounts of data in a short time, allowing for timely decision-making.
Agri drones play a vital role in precision agriculture, where farmers can tailor their actions based on specific needs of different crop areas. This targeted approach results in reduced chemical use, increased crop yields, and enhanced sustainability.
While agri drones offer significant advantages, challenges such as regulatory restrictions, data management, and affordability remain. Technologies like artificial intelligence and machine learning are expected to further enhance the capabilities of agri drones in the future.
